Background information: Both isoform 1 and isoform 2 appear to be redundant in their ability to modulate CD4 T-cell responses, Could also play a key role in providing the placenta and fetus with a suitable immunological environment throughout pregnancy, Isoform 2 is shown to enhance the induction of cytotoxic T-cells and selectively stimulates interferon gamma production in the presence of T-cell receptor signaling, May be involved in the development of acute and chronic transplant rejection and in the regulation of lymphocytic activity at mucosal surfaces, May play a protective role in tumor cells by inhibiting natural-killer mediated cell lysis as well as a role of marker for detection of neuroblastoma cells, May participate in the regulation of T-cell-mediated immune response
